采集了赣南脐橙产区18个县(市)477个脐橙果园1 405个土壤农化样本、229个土壤背景样本,测定了土壤有效氮和有机质含量,同时分析了果园土壤有效氮的区域分布特征、随土壤类型以及树龄变化的特征。结果表明,不同种植区域果园土壤有效氮含量分布存在较大差异,各区域土壤农化样本有效氮含量平均值在35.53~100.59 mg/kg;不同树龄果园土壤有效氮含量具有一定的规律性,前10年随着树龄增加,土壤有效氮含量逐渐增加,10年后土壤有效氮含量趋于平缓,并有下降趋势;各种植区域果园土壤有效氮含量与有机质含量呈极显著线性正相关,其相关系数(R2)为0.41~0.63。根据赣南地区脐橙园土壤有效氮调查结果,可为生产上合理施肥提供科学依据。
A total of 1 405 soil agro-samples and 229 soil background samples from 477 navel orange orchards in 18 counties (cities) of navel orange producing areas of Gannan were collected and their contents of available nitrogen and organic matter were measured. The distribution of available nitrogen in orchard soil was also analyzed Characteristics, with the type of soil and the characteristics of age changes. The results showed that there were significant differences in the distribution of available nitrogen in orchards in different planting areas. The average available nitrogen content in soil samples from different regions was between 35.53 and 100.59 mg / kg. The contents of available nitrogen in different age orchards had a certain regularity. In 10 years, with the increase of tree age, the content of available nitrogen in soil increased gradually, and the content of available nitrogen in soil tended to be flat after 10 years, with a decreasing trend. There was a significant linear positive correlation between available nitrogen and organic matter in the orchard, The coefficient (R2) is 0.41 to 0.63. Based on the survey results of soil available nitrogen in the navel orange orchard in southern Jiangxi, it can provide a scientific basis for rational fertilization in production.
